MY APPROACH

How I Work

Counselling isn’t about fixing you — it’s about supporting you to better understand your inner world and find new ways to care for yourself, from the inside out.

    • Person-Centred Therapy

    • Dialectical Behaviour Therapy (DBT)

    • Acceptance and Commitment Therapy (ACT)

    • Polyvagal Theory

    • Internal Family Systems (IFS)

These modalities are woven together depending on what feels most helpful in the moment — always with gentleness, respect, and collaboration at the core.
